DIY Jewelry Rack

We made this DIY Jewelry rack the same time as our apron rack, but I just hung it up last weekend.  I couldn't decide what I really wanted to use the rack for- it was originally to be for hanging towels but we don't have a place for it in our bathroom.  After realizing that my jewelry box from college (a tackle box) just wasn't cutting it anymore, I decided to hang it in our bedroom for my necklaces.  



The wood was originally one long piece that we cut into two sections for the apron rack and this rack.  

100_2052


I purchased the wood for $1 at the local Habitat Restore.  We got the hooks for around $3-$4 each from Lowe's.  Jeremy and my dad cut the wood and drilled in the hooks this past summer.



Glad I'm finally putting this one to use!
